§ 6-26-4 NMSA 1978

Behavioral health capital fund

Known as the Behavioral Health Capital Funding Act

The act spans §§ 6–6 (8 sections).

Laws 2004, ch. 71, § 4; 2019, ch. 156, § 2; 2023, ch. 129, § 2.

A. The "behavioral health capital fund" is created as a revolving fund in the authority. The fund shall consist of appropriations, loan repayments, gifts, grants, donations and interest earned on investment of the fund. Money in the fund shall not revert at the end of a fiscal year.

B. Money in the fund is appropriated to the authority for the purpose of making loans to eligible entities for projects pursuant to the Behavioral Health Capital Funding Act.

C. The fund shall be administered by the authority. The authority may recover from the fund the actual costs of administering the fund and originating loans.
